First time WIWT posting, so forgive the inexpensive cellphone photos. The outfit includes: Banana Republic grey cotton-blend blazer; Old Navy white OCBD; Lands End blue chinos; brown Stafford oxford boots; Tag Heuer on a mesh bracelet.
The blazer was an impulse purchase as it was a sale item that was just too inexpensive to pass up. After I received it in the mail, I realized two things:1. Functional sleeve buttons really are a royal pain-in-the-rear.
2. Light grey isn't an easy color to match, especially when the material has a somewhat smooth finish.
My tailor told me that it would be too time-consuming (i.e. expensive) to try and fix the sleeves, so the blazer sat unused in my closet for several months while I tried to decide what to do with it. I eventually ended up taking the sleeve apart myself and hand-sewed the hem. Thankfully it turned out okay. The sleeve buttons are now 1" from the end, rather than the usual 1.5". The seams aren't perfect, but you can't tell when the buttons are done up. As for finding a suitable pair of pants to wear with it, the smooth finish of the material didn't look quite right with jeans, so I paired it with some dark blue chinos. I may still wear it with a pair of black jeans that I own, but I'll have to find a suitable shirt to complete the ensemble.
